private void EncryptKeyConfigFrm_Load(object sender, EventArgs e) { systemConfigEntity = service.FindSystemConfig((int)SystemConfigs.EncryptKey); if (systemConfigEntity != null && !string.IsNullOrEmpty(systemConfigEntity.ExSetting01)) { txtEncryptKey.Text = systemConfigEntity.ExSetting01; } }
/// <summary> /// 获取当前可执行产品构造器 /// </summary> /// <returns></returns> public static ADbFileProductBuilder GetDbFileProductBuilder() { SystemConfigService service = new SystemConfigService(); SystemConfigEntity systemConfig = service.FindSystemConfig((int)SystemConfigs.OpenbookSysType); if (systemConfig.Status == 0) { throw new Exception($"系统未配置开卷系统类型"); } ADbFileProductBuilder productBuilder = null; if (systemConfig.Status == 1) { productBuilder = new DbFileProductBuilder(); } else { productBuilder = new T8DbFileProductBuilder(); } return(productBuilder); }